What is mindful dating?

Mindful dating is an approach to dating that prioritizes awareness, emotional safety, and intentional choices over rushing for chemistry or “instant sparks.” It means paying attention to how you feel before, during, and after interactions, and using that information to guide what you say yes to, what you pause on, and what you walk away from. Instead of dating on autopilot, mindful dating invites you to be present—listening closely to your body cues, your values, and the way someone consistently treats you.

At its core, mindful dating blends self-awareness with clear communication. You’re not trying to force a connection or perform a version of yourself to be chosen. You’re choosing, too—based on alignment, respect, and emotional steadiness.

Mindful dating often includes:

  • Intentional pacing: letting trust build through consistent behavior, not just words.
  • Checking in with yourself: noticing whether you feel calm, pressured, confused, or safe after a date.
  • Clear boundaries: stating what you’re comfortable with (time, texting, intimacy, exclusivity) and honoring your own limits.
  • Curiosity over assumptions: asking direct questions rather than filling in gaps with hope or fear.
  • Alignment over intensity: valuing reliability, emotional maturity, and shared goals more than emotional highs.

Practically, mindful dating can look like setting a simple intention before meeting someone (“I’m going to stay curious and notice how I feel”), asking questions that reveal character (“How do you handle conflict?”), and taking time after the date to reflect without spiraling. If something feels off, you give that feeling respectful attention instead of explaining it away.

How do you set boundaries while dating without sounding harsh?

Use straightforward, kind language and make it about your preference rather than their flaw, like “I move slowly with physical intimacy” or “I’m not available for last-minute plans.” The right match won’t punish clarity; they’ll respect it.
